Roger Ross was a judge for the Superior Court of San Joaquin County in California. He was appointed by former governor Arnold Schwarzenegger in June 2007 to fill a newly created seat.[1][2][3]
Education
Ross received a bachelor's degree from Tufts University and a J.D. from the University of San Francisco School of Law.[2]
Career
- 2007-2023: Judge, Superior Court of San Joaquin County
- 1986-1987: Attorney, Brown, Hall & Spatola
- 1977-1986 & 1987-2007: Chief deputy public defender, San Joaquin County Public Defender's Office
- 1974-1977: Attorney in private practice[2]
